Skip to content

Latest commit

 

History

History
114 lines (88 loc) · 1.48 KB

Windows API.md

File metadata and controls

114 lines (88 loc) · 1.48 KB

Packers

  • CryptDecrypt
  • RtlDecompressBuffer

Input/output Create:

  • CreatefileA
  • CreatePipe
  • CreateNamedPipeA

Input/output Open

  • OpenFile
  • OpenFileMapping A

Input/output Write

  • WriteFile
  • WriteConsoleW
  • WriteFileEx

Input/output Find

  • FindFirstFileA
  • FindNextFileW

Input/output Read

  • ReadFile
  • ReadFileEx
  • ReadConsoleA

Input/output Access

  • SetFileAttributesW
  • SetConsoleMode

Loading Library

  • LoadLibraryExW
  • FreeLibrar

Registry Read

  • RegOpenKeyExW
  • RegQueryValueA

Registry Write

  • RegSetValueA
  • RegSetValueW

COM/OLE/DDE

  • OleCreate
  • OleLoad
  • CoBuildVersion

Process Create

  • CreateProcessA
  • ShellExecute
  • WinExec

Process Read

  • GetCurrentThreadId
  • ReadProcessMemory

Process Write

  • WriteProcessMemory
  • VirtualAllocEx

Process Change

  • SetThreadContext
  • SetProcessAffinityMask

Process Exit

  • TerminateProcess
  • ExitProcess

Hooking

  • SetWindowsHookA
  • CallNextHookEx

Anti-Debugging

  • IsDebuggerPresent
  • OutputDebugStringA

Synchronization

  • CreateMutexA
  • CreateSemaphoreW

Device Control

  • DeviceIoControl
  • GetDriveTypeW

Socket Comm.

  • Send
  • Recv
  • WSARecv
  • Connect

Network Information

  • Gethostbyname
  • InternetGetConnectedState

Internet Open/ Read

  • InternetOpenUrlA
  • InternetReadFile

Internet Write

  • InternetWriteFile
  • TransactNamedPipe

Win-Service Create

  • CreateServiceW
  • CreateServiceA

Win-Service Other

  • StartServiceW
  • ChangeServiceConfigA

System Information

  • GetSystemDirectoryW
  • GetSystemTime